Instructions
Step 1: Make the Dough
- Combine Dry Ingredients: In a large mixing bowl, whisk together the flour, instant yeast, sugar, and salt.
- Add Wet Ingredients: Slowly add the warm water and olive oil to the dry ingredients, mixing until a dough forms.
- Knead the Dough: Transfer the dough to a floured surface and knead for about 5-7 minutes until smooth and elastic.
- Let it Rise: Place the dough in a lightly oiled bowl, cover with a clean kitchen towel, and let it rise in a warm place for about 1 hour or until it has doubled in size.
Step 2: Prepare the Filling
- Mix the Filling: In a medium bowl, combine the cooked chicken, marinara sauce, mozzarella cheese, Parmesan cheese, Italian seasoning, salt, and pepper. Stir until well mixed.
Step 3: Assemble the Calzones
- Preheat the Oven: Preheat your oven to 425°F (220°C) and line a baking sheet with parchment paper.
- Roll Out the Dough: Once the dough has risen, punch it down and transfer it to a floured surface. Divide it into 4 equal portions and roll each portion into a circle about 8 inches in diameter.
- Fill the Calzones: Spoon a generous amount of the chicken mixture onto one half of each dough circle, leaving about ½ inch of border around the edge.
- Fold and Seal: Fold the other half of the dough over the filling to create a half-moon shape. Press the edges together to seal, and use a fork to crimp the edges for extra security.
Step 4: Bake the Calzones
- Brush with Egg Wash: Place the calzones on the prepared baking sheet. Brush the tops with the beaten egg, then sprinkle with garlic powder and dried oregano for added flavor.
- Bake: Bake in the preheated oven for about 15-20 minutes or until golden brown and puffed up.
- Cool Slightly: Remove the calzones from the oven and let them cool for a few minutes before serving.
Step 5: Serve
- Slice and Garnish: Cut the calzones in half to reveal the cheesy filling. Garnish with fresh basil if desired.
- Dipping Sauce: Serve with extra marinara sauce on the side for dipping.
Tips and Variations
- Make it Your Own: Feel free to add your favorite vegetables to the filling, such as spinach, bell peppers, or mushrooms, for added flavor and nutrition.
- Use Different Cheeses: Substitute mozzarella with provolone, fontina, or even a spicy pepper jack for a twist on the classic flavor.
- Leftover Chicken: This recipe is a great way to use up leftover rotisserie chicken or any cooked chicken you have on hand.
